Let me give you a couple tips that Ann shared with me about the Color Lifter:

  • If you’re using it on top of other colors to lighten, you can put it on anytime.
  • If you’re using it to remove color where you’ve colored outside the lines, you might want to let the color dry first before you try to erase it.

We actually used a few colors on those acorns:  Crumb Cake and Pumpkin Pie.   On the leaves, we used Old Olive and Pumpkin Pie.

You do need to know that these will bleed through to the other side, but not completely through.  They have to be pretty wet to be able to blend!  Maybe we should do another Facebook Live event this Sunday!
